1.1 How Does Sourcing Impact the Refurbishment Workflow?

The quality of the final product is inextricably linked to the source of the used devices, influencing every subsequent step in the refurbishment workflow. Wholesale buyers sourcing directly from corporate trade-in programs or carrier leasing returns often receive devices with known usage histories, allowing for a more streamlined restoration process. In contrast, devices sourced from open-market channels may require a more intensive diagnostic phase due to unpredictable handling and potential aftermarket tampering. Understanding the provenance of the inventory allows refurbishment centers to allocate resources efficiently, routing high-potential devices through premium restoration lanes while identifying units suitable only for parts harvesting.

1.2 Which Initial Assessments Determine Refurbishability?

The initial assessment acts as the triage stage of the iphone refurbishment process, determining the economic viability of restoring a specific unit. Technicians evaluate the device for structural integrity, checking for severe bends, liquid damage indicators, and unauthorized component modifications that could compromise the repair. This stage is crucial for wholesale operations because it prevents the sinking of capital into devices that cannot be restored to a profitable standard. By quickly identifying “non-repairable” units, refurbishers can focus their efforts on viable inventory, ensuring a higher yield of Grade-A products for their B2B clients.

2.2 How Are Hardware Defects Identified and Rectified?

Identifying hardware defects requires a combination of skilled technicians and precision tools capable of detecting microscopic flaws in solder joints and connectors. Once a defect is pinpointed, the rectification process involves careful desoldering and replacement of damaged components, followed by a re-test to validate the repair. In the context of wholesale, the efficiency of this process dictates the turnaround time and cost structure. Streamlined repair workflows that utilize modular replacement techniques allow refurbishers to scale operations, meeting the high-volume demands of B2B buyers without compromising on the structural integrity of the iPhone.

3.1 Which Metrics Define a Grade-A Refurbished Device?

Grade-A refurbished devices are defined by specific metrics: no visible scratches or dents on the screen or body when viewed under normal lighting, a battery health of 85% or above, and 100% functional original components. The refurbished iphone quality check rigorously applies these metrics to ensure the device is indistinguishable from a new unit. For wholesale buyers, Grade-A inventory represents the highest value proposition, offering the aesthetics and performance of a new iPhone at a significantly reduced price point, making it the preferred choice for executive deployments and high-end resale.

8. How are data security and privacy handled during the refurbishment process?

Data security is a paramount concern addressed early in the iphone refurbishment process. Technicians perform factory resets and use professional-grade wiping software to ensure all previous user data is permanently erased. Additionally, devices are checked for iCloud activation locks, Find My iPhone status, and MDM profiles to guarantee they are unlocked and sanitized. This rigorous sanitization ensures that wholesale buyers receive devices that are clean, secure, and ready for immediate enterprise configuration.

9. What is the difference between Grade A and Grade B refurbished devices?

The distinction lies in the cosmetic condition evaluated during the refurbished iphone quality check. Grade A devices are in “like-new” condition, showing no visible scratches or dents on the screen or body under normal lighting. Grade B devices may show minor signs of use, such as light micro-scratches or small dents, but are fully functional. Understanding these grades helps wholesale buyers balance budget constraints with the aesthetic standards required for their specific use cases.
